1.3 Program Counter 原始的ARMv7指令集的一个特性为将R15(PC)作为通用寄存器。PC使能了一些聪明的编程技巧,但它也引入了编译器和流水线的复杂度。在ARMv8中移除直接访问到PC使更容易预测返回和简化ABI spec。 PC不能作为已命名的寄存器被访问。它的使用在某些指令上是含蓄的,比如PC相关的加载和地址的产生。PC不...
armv8 架构中文手册 armv8 processor rev4 v81 基础知识 通用寄存器:r0-r31, 32位寄存器的名称是w0-w31,64位寄存器的名称是x0-x31。其中 r31:SP|WSP r30:LR r29:FP r19~28 callee preserved[all 64bits need preserved even using ILP32 modle!] # 使用前需保存值,使用完后还原值 r18:platform related(...
V8架构 arm armv8架构中文手册 学习Armv8架构参考手册时,对部分内容的翻译和整理 文章目录 1. Armv8支持的数据类型 1.1 整数数据类型 1.2 浮点数据类型 1.3 Armv8提供的寄存器文件 2. 矢量格式 2.1 AArch64位状态下的矢量格式 2.2 AArch32状态下的矢量格式 1. Armv8支持的数据类型 1.1 整数数据类型 1.2 浮点...
51CTO博客已为您找到关于armv8 架构中文手册的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及armv8 架构中文手册问答内容。更多armv8 架构中文手册相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。